Tom of Finland is a name that doesn’t need much introduction thanks to his now legendary drawings of hyper-masculine gay men. Once an illegal underground superstar, now considered a national treasure by many, his works have been shown all around the world and his story was made into a feature film in 2017. We are very proud to have just opened the world premiere of his latest exhibition called The Darkroom, which is a collection of photographs, taken by Tom of Finland himself, used as an inspiration for his drawings. This podcast is with Berndt Arell, the curator of the exhibition and the man who found the images.
